Has anyone ordered their T60 without the preload bloat or reformatted the drive upon receipt and how did that go?

Anyone care to list pros/cons of doing this or suggest a better idea. What to keep and what to delete?

I had a t40P that finally crashed and in the last year I think I had problems with Access IBM, DLA, NAV pre load, driver incompatability etc. I am concerned about all these applications, DLL's, drivers not all being compatable.

I happen to think Lenovo's preload is one of the least bloated of the notebook makes.

It took me no more than 1/2 hour to remove everything I don't want and update to what I wanted.

I fresh install is nice but it is very finicky with drivers and software so make sure you know what you're doing.
